// hocuspocus
import type { Extension, Hocuspocus, Document } from "@hocuspocus/server";
import { TiptapTransformer } from "@hocuspocus/transformer";
import type { AnyExtension, JSONContent } from "@tiptap/core";
import type * as Y from "yjs";
// editor extensions
import {
TITLE_EDITOR_EXTENSIONS,
createRealtimeEvent,
extractTextFromHTML,
generateTitleProsemirrorJson,
} from "@plane/editor";
import { logger } from "@plane/logger";
import { AppError } from "@/lib/errors";
// helpers
import { getPageService } from "@/services/page/handler";
import type { HocusPocusServerContext, OnLoadDocumentPayloadWithContext } from "@/types";
import { broadcastMessageToPage } from "@/utils/broadcast-message";
import { TitleUpdateManager } from "./title-update/title-update-manager";
/**
* Hocuspocus extension for synchronizing document titles
*/
export class TitleSyncExtension implements Extension {
// Maps document names to their observers and update managers
private titleObservers: Map<string, (events: Y.YEvent<any>[]) => void> = new Map();
private titleUpdateManagers: Map<string, TitleUpdateManager> = new Map();
// Store minimal data needed for each document's title observer (prevents closure memory leaks)
private titleObserverData: Map<
string,
{
parentId?: string | null;
userId: string;
workspaceSlug: string | null;
instance: Hocuspocus;
}
> = new Map();
/**
* Handle document loading - migrate old titles if needed
*/
async onLoadDocument({ context, document, documentName }: OnLoadDocumentPayloadWithContext) {
try {
// initially for on demand migration of old titles to a new title field
// in the yjs binary
if (document.isEmpty("title")) {
const service = getPageService(context.documentType, context);
const pageDetails = await service.fetchDetails(documentName);
const title = pageDetails.name;
if (title == null) return;
const titleJson = (generateTitleProsemirrorJson as (text: string) => JSONContent)(title);
const titleField = TiptapTransformer.toYdoc(titleJson, "title", TITLE_EDITOR_EXTENSIONS as AnyExtension[]);
document.merge(titleField);
}
} catch (error) {
const appError = new AppError(error, {
context: { operation: "onLoadDocument", documentName },
});
logger.error("Error loading document title", appError);
}
}
/**
* Set up title synchronization for a document after it's loaded
*/
async afterLoadDocument({
document,
documentName,
context,
instance,
}: {
document: Document;
documentName: string;
context: HocusPocusServerContext;
instance: Hocuspocus;
}) {
// Create a title update manager for this document
const updateManager = new TitleUpdateManager(documentName, context);
// Store the manager
this.titleUpdateManagers.set(documentName, updateManager);
// Store minimal data needed for the observer (prevents closure memory leak)
this.titleObserverData.set(documentName, {
userId: context.userId,
workspaceSlug: context.workspaceSlug,
instance: instance,
});
// Create observer using bound method to avoid closure capturing heavy objects
const titleObserver = this.handleTitleChange.bind(this, documentName);
// Observe the title field
document.getXmlFragment("title").observeDeep(titleObserver);
this.titleObservers.set(documentName, titleObserver);
}
/**
* Handle title changes for a document
* This is a separate method to avoid closure memory leaks
*/
private handleTitleChange(documentName: string, events: Y.YEvent<any>[]) {
let title = "";
events.forEach((event) => {
title = extractTextFromHTML(event.currentTarget.toJSON() as string);
});
// Get the manager for this document
const manager = this.titleUpdateManagers.get(documentName);
// Get the stored data for this document
const data = this.titleObserverData.get(documentName);
// Broadcast to parent page if it exists
if (data?.parentId && data.workspaceSlug && data.instance) {
const event = createRealtimeEvent({
user_id: data.userId,
workspace_slug: data.workspaceSlug,
action: "property_updated",
page_id: documentName,
data: { name: title },
descendants_ids: [],
});
// Use the instance from stored data (guaranteed to be set)
broadcastMessageToPage(data.instance, data.parentId, event);
}
// Schedule the title update
if (manager) {
manager.scheduleUpdate(title);
}
}
/**
* Force save title before unloading the document
*/
async beforeUnloadDocument({ documentName }: { documentName: string }) {
const updateManager = this.titleUpdateManagers.get(documentName);
if (updateManager) {
// Force immediate save and wait for it to complete
await updateManager.forceSave();
// Clean up the manager
this.titleUpdateManagers.delete(documentName);
}
}
/**
* Remove observers after document unload
*/
async afterUnloadDocument({ documentName, document }: { documentName: string; document?: Document }) {
// Clean up observer when document is unloaded
const observer = this.titleObservers.get(documentName);
if (observer) {
// unregister observer from Y.js document to prevent memory leak
if (document) {
try {
document.getXmlFragment("title").unobserveDeep(observer);
} catch (error) {
logger.error("Failed to unobserve title field", new AppError(error, { context: { documentName } }));
}
}
this.titleObservers.delete(documentName);
}
// Clean up the observer data map to prevent memory leak
this.titleObserverData.delete(documentName);
// Ensure manager is cleaned up if beforeUnloadDocument somehow didn't run
if (this.titleUpdateManagers.has(documentName)) {
const manager = this.titleUpdateManagers.get(documentName)!;
manager.cancel();
this.titleUpdateManagers.delete(documentName);
}
}
}
